Buying Real estate in a down market

Investing in real estate can be a great way to build wealth over time. While some people may hesitate to invest in real estate during a down market, there are actually several reasons why it can be a good idea to buy real estate in any market. In this blog post, we'll explore some of the key reasons why buying real estate can be a smart investment, no matter the current market conditions.

  1. Real estate is a tangible asset: Unlike stocks, bonds, or other financial investments, real estate is a physical asset that you can see and touch. This can provide a sense of security and stability, as you know that you own a physical piece of property that will always have some value.
  2. Real estate provides steady cash flow: If you invest in rental properties, you can generate steady income in the form of rent payments. Even during a down market, people still need a place to live, and rental income can provide a reliable source of cash flow.
  3. Real estate can appreciate in value over time: While there may be short-term fluctuations in the real estate market, over the long term, real estate has historically appreciated in value. By investing in real estate, you have the potential to build wealth through appreciation, as the value of your property increases over time.
  4. Real estate can provide tax benefits: Real estate investors can take advantage of several tax benefits, such as deductions for mortgage interest, property taxes, and depreciation. These tax benefits can help reduce your overall tax burden and increase your net income.
  5. Real estate can be a hedge against inflation: Inflation can erode the value of other investments, such as stocks or bonds. However, real estate can serve as a hedge against inflation, as the value of property tends to rise with inflation.

In summary, investing in real estate can be a smart investment strategy in any market. Real estate is a tangible asset that provides steady cash flow, appreciation potential, tax benefits, and can serve as a hedge against inflation. By buying real estate, you can build wealth over time and achieve your financial goals. As with any investment, it's important to do your due diligence and work with a qualified real estate professional to ensure that you make informed decisions that align with your goals and risk tolerance.
